Description

Job Description:


The position will oversee the daily cash management function and finds ways to improve forecasting of daily cash flows and find ways to improve/reduce fees paid to HCFI's banks for cash management services.


R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Manage and forecast daily cash flows for funding.
  • Responsible for creating and issuing Treasury wire payments to vendors.
  • Monitor all daily Dealer EDI & Customers PADP files are processed in a timely manner by Harris Bank and AHM.
  • Provide Monthly Journal Entries for Commercial Paper Fees, Bank Charges, Amortization, G&A Interest Allocation, and Keepwell Fees for recording into Peoplesoft GL.
  • Deliver Compliance Certificates, Financial Statements, and other documents as per Treasury agreement covenants.
  • Provide backup support for transacting daily in the market by issuing CP to cover shortterm funding requirements for a $2 billion Commercial Paper (CP) Program and to keep Management apprised of market condition / intelligence of any key capital market development.
  • Provide backup support for maintaining the Treasury trading system "Savid" including all daily activities as well as all system upgrades including all required UAT testing.
  • Assist in preparing various presentations.
  • Prepare monthly Treasury; MOR; DOR reports.
  • Ad Hoc duties as assigned by the Treasury Manager.
